By Lwazi Raul-Shongwe and Kopano Dibakoane

Mpumalanga Department of Education, led by MEC Cathy Dlamini and Head of Department(HOD), Lucy Moyane, held the Integrated Men and Women Dialogue at the Lowveld Botanical Gardens.

The event, which was also attended by officials from the Department of Education Head Office, touched on various topics such as moral values, estate planning, healthy lifestyle, amongst others.

It was equally viewed as a platform to allow officials to share their personal experiences and reflect on certain influences that impact the behaviour of men and women in the workplace, as well as advancing gender equality in the workplace and to eliminate discrimination.

MEC Dlamini said social ills must be tackled head-on in order to progress as a nation. She also said that the event is crucial in finding solutions to personal problems, and other challenges that affect our loved ones and those who live amongst us in society.

ā€œ I am firmly convinced that occasions such as this are meant to cover such topics and trigger a conversation or dialogue amongst us. Our nation is infested with social ills such as femicide, gender-based violence, drug abuse, financial mismanagement, anger mismanagement, crime and lawlessness, which in a way seem to have been normalised,ā€ said MEC Dlamini.

Experienced speakers were invited to equip the attendees with viable strategies of dealing with personal challenges
